| Equipment Type | Key Features | Supply Chain Challenge Addressed | Efficiency Gains |
|---|---|---|---|
| Forklift | Versatile lifting capabilities, indoor/outdoor use | High-density storage | Increased storage capacity |
| Pallet Jack | Manual and electric versions available | Heavy manual lifting | Improved worker safety |
| Overhead Crane | Crane systems for large loads | Transporting heavy equipment | Maximized workspace efficiency |
| Mobile Crane | Flexibility to navigate around sites | Limited access areas | Faster project timelines |
| Telehandler | Versatile attachment options | Rough terrain handling | Increased task versatility |
| Lifting Beam | Distributes load evenly across multiple points | Uneven load distribution | Enhanced load safety |
| Winch | Powerful lifting capabilities | Heavy lifting and pulling | Increased lifting power |
| Chain Hoist | Manual and powered options available | Lifting heavy machinery | Labor efficiency |
| Scissor Lift | Height adjustable platform | Accessing high or awkward spaces | Enhanced worker accessibility |
| A-Frame Lift | Stable base for heavy items | Stability while lifting | Improved safety margins |
Maintaining lifting equipment is crucial for safety and efficiency. Regular inspections can prevent accidents. Every piece of equipment has unique maintenance needs. Scheduled inspections help identify wear and tear. Forgetting these steps can lead to equipment failure and potential injuries.
Safety training for operators is essential. Workers must know how to use equipment properly. They should understand load limits and stability. Proper training minimizes risks and promotes a safer work environment. Managers should encourage ongoing education and refresher courses.
When discussing maintenance, documentation can't be overlooked. Keeping accurate records is vital. They help track compliance with safety standards. Every incident should be recorded and analyzed. Reflection on past incidents leads to improvements. Emphasizing these aspects enhances reliability and builds trust among staff and stakeholders.
